Transaction 56373d778cfc5163702f9b4993510be36e4424af410b17326f001234742a8a97

6 Input
2 Outputs
  • 56373d778cfc5163702f9b4993510be36e4424af410b17326f001234742a8a97:0
  • value  2355360
    address  1PpKCK41MrQw5R1PwskursWtibnWTP3hLV
  • 56373d778cfc5163702f9b4993510be36e4424af410b17326f001234742a8a97:1
  • value  74250000
    address  1JUWWjt7NbUYTUj6iS4VrBo5A9E4DfgRFt